Comprehending Key Types
Before diving into programming, it's important to comprehend the different kinds of car keys:

Traditional Keys: Standard mechanical keys that do not have any electronic parts.

Transponder Keys: Keys that consist of a small chip that communicates with the car's internal computer system to improve security.

Key Fobs: Remote control devices that enable users to unlock or start their automobiles without placing a key.

Smart Keys: Advanced keys that utilize proximity sensors to open doors and start the engine when the key is within a particular range.

Many car models permit users to program their keys in the house. Here are general actions for programming a key:

Obtain Your Key: Make sure you have the appropriate key-- whether it's a transponder or fob.

Place Key in Ignition: Insert the key into the ignition and turn it to the "On" position without beginning the engine.

Cycle the Key: Turn the key off and on a number of times (usually 6 to 10 times). You may hear a sound indicating it's all set for programming.

Follow On-Screen Prompts: Some vehicles will offer visual or auditory hints to validate effective programming.

Check the Key: Try utilizing the key to lock/unlock doors and start the car.

Keep in mind: The actions may differ by car make and design; always refer to the owner's handbook for specific instructions.

What should I do if I lose my car key?
If you lose your car key, first look for spare keys, if available. If none are discovered, contact a professional locksmith professional or your dealer for key replacement and programming services.
2. Can I program a brand-new key if all keys are lost?
Yes, many vehicles can be programmed with no existing keys, however this often requires customized devices that just expert locksmiths or dealers possess.
3. The length of time does it take to program a car key?
The time it requires to program a key can vary commonly, ranging from a couple of minutes for basic keys to several hours for more innovative wise keys, specifically if there are complications.
4. Is it less expensive to program a key myself?
While DIY programming might conserve money in advance, it can lead to extra expenses if mistakes happen or if the key does not effectively function. For complicated systems, it's finest delegated experts.
